In the Hermitage area, adult care homes, often called residential care homes or board and care homes, offer a unique alternative to larger assisted living facilities. These are typically private residences converted to care for a smaller number of residents, providing a more intimate, family-like setting that many families find comforting.
Understanding what defines an adult care home is the first step. These homes provide room, board, and assistance with the activities of daily living, such as bathing, dressing, and medication management. They are ideal for seniors who no longer wish to live alone or who need more support than family can provide, but who do not require the intensive medical care of a nursing home. The smaller scale often means more personalized attention and a quieter, homier atmosphere. Your local search in Hermitage should involve several key considerations. First, licensing is paramount. Ensure any home you consider is properly licensed by the Tennessee Department of Intellectual and Developmental Disabilities or the Department of Health. Visiting in person is non-negotiable; schedule tours at different times of day to observe the daily rhythm, the interactions between staff and residents, and the overall cleanliness and ambiance. Don't hesitate to ask detailed questions about staff training, caregiver-to-resident ratios, meal preparation, and how they handle medical emergencies. Notice if the home feels warm and engaged—are residents involved in activities, or are they mostly watching television? Is there easy access to safe outdoor spaces?
Given Tennessee’s seasonal shifts, from humid summers to occasionally icy winters, consider the home’s climate control, its safety during inclement weather, and whether transportation is available for medical appointments or community outings in Hermitage and nearby Nashville. Inquire about how the home fosters social connection, which is vital for emotional health. Do they facilitate small group activities, or are residents encouraged to enjoy the front porch or garden?
